端口冲突导致MySQL数据库服务器无法启动,如何排查解决?

端口冲突导致MySQL数据库服务器无法启动的排查与解决

在使用MySQL数据库的过程中,有时会遇到因为端口冲突而使数据库服务器无法启动的问题。这种情况下,我们可以通过以下步骤进行排查和解决。

一、确认端口占用情况

1. 查看配置文件

首先检查MySQL的配置文件(通常是my.cnf或my.ini),定位到[mysqld]部分,查看port参数的值,默认是3306。这个值就是MySQL服务监听的端口号。

2. 检查端口占用

接着,在命令行输入”netstat -an | findstr 端口号”(Windows系统)或者”sudo netstat -anp | grep 端口号”(Linux系统),以确定该端口是否被其他进程占用。如果存在其他程序占用了相同的端口,则说明发生了端口冲突。

二、解决端口冲突问题

1. 修改MySQL端口号

当发现端口确实被其他应用程序占用时,可以考虑修改MySQL的端口号来避免冲突。再次打开MySQL配置文件,在[mysqld]段中将port参数修改为一个未被占用的端口,例如3307。保存更改后重启MySQL服务即可。

2. 关闭占用端口的应用程序

若不想更改MySQL的端口号,也可以选择关闭占用相同端口的其他应用程序。通过任务管理器(Windows)或ps命令(Linux)找到对应进程并终止它,然后再尝试启动MySQL服务。

三、验证问题是否解决

完成上述操作后,重新启动MySQL服务,并通过mysql -u root -p命令连接数据库测试是否恢复正常工作。如果没有出现任何错误提示并且能够成功登录,那么就表示已经解决了由于端口冲突所引起的MySQL无法启动的问题。

以上便是针对端口冲突导致MySQL数据库服务器无法启动这一现象的排查与解决方案。希望这篇文章能帮助大家更好地理解和处理此类故障。

本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/193741.html

其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
上一篇 2025年1月23日 下午7:44
下一篇 2025年1月23日 下午7:44

相关推荐

  • ECSHOP数据库主机选择云服务器还是本地服务器更好?

    ECSHOP是一款流行的开源电子商务系统,许多企业或个人在选择部署ECSHOP时,往往会在云服务器和本地服务器之间进行权衡。为了帮助大家做出更明智的选择,本文将对这两类服务器的优劣进行分析。 一、云服务器的优势 1. 弹性伸缩:随着业务量的增加,流量压力也会逐渐增大。云服务器具有强大的弹性伸缩能力,可以自动调整资源分配,以满足不同阶段的需求。例如,在促销活动…

    2025年1月19日
    1100
  • phpMyAdmin导入数据库后,为什么某些表为空?

    在使用phpMyAdmin进行数据库导入操作时,我们可能会遇到一种令人困惑的情况:某些表在导入后显示为空。这种现象的出现并非偶然,通常是由一系列潜在问题所引起的。本文将探讨可能导致此问题的原因,并提供一些解决方案。 检查文件格式与编码 首先需要确认的是用于导出和再导入的数据文件格式是否一致。如果原始备份是以SQL脚本形式保存下来的,那么它必须严格遵循MySQ…

    2025年1月19日
    900
  • Discuz数据库配置文件的备份与迁移最佳实践

    在互联网发展的今天,网站数据的安全性变得越来越重要。对于使用Discuz论坛程序构建社区或社交平台的用户来说,确保数据库配置文件的安全性和可移植性至关重要。本文将为您介绍Discuz数据库配置文件的备份与迁移的最佳实践。 一、备份的重要性 1. 数据安全:备份可以防止意外丢失数据。无论是硬件故障、软件错误还是人为操作失误导致的数据损坏,都可以通过恢复最近的备…

    2025年1月19日
    700
  • ASP.NET自动备份数据库功能是否支持多种数据库类型?

    ASP.NET自动备份数据库功能对多种数据库类型的支持情况 在当今数字化时代,数据是企业最宝贵的资产之一。为了保障数据安全,定期备份数据库成为不可或缺的一环。而借助ASP.NET平台的自动备份功能,可以有效简化这一流程。该功能是否支持多种数据库类型呢?本文将围绕这个问题展开探讨。 一、单一数据库类型的局限性 传统的ASP.NET应用程序通常只连接一种类型的数…

    2025年1月18日
    600
  • 微擎数据库主机兼容性问题:如何确保不同版本的系统稳定运行?

    微擎数据库主机兼容性问题:确保不同版本系统稳定运行的策略 随着信息技术的迅猛发展,软件系统的迭代更新变得越来越频繁。对于微擎这样的开源微信开发框架而言,如何确保其在不同版本的操作系统和数据库环境中稳定运行成为了开发者们关注的重点。本文将探讨微擎数据库主机兼容性问题,并提出一些确保不同版本系统稳定运行的有效策略。 一、理解微擎与数据库主机的关系 微擎是一个基于…

    2025年1月23日
    900

发表回复

登录后才能评论
联系我们
联系我们
关注微信
关注微信
分享本页
返回顶部